Investors warn clients that stock markets remain volatile after Standard & Poor's 500 index beat previous record by four points The US stock market notched up another record on Thursday when the Standard & Poor's 500 index closed at a record high. The news came three weeks after the Dow Jones industrial average reached a record level. But reaction on Wall Street was muted. Investors warned clients not to get overly excited.
